    Clement Abrefa Yeboah, the husband of acclaimed Ghanaian media personality Oheneni Adazoa, has spoken for the first time about the challenges they have faced as a couple after 21 years of marriage.

    In an interview with Delay, shared on Instagram on February 27, 2026, Clement Abrefa revealed that they have undergone about six in vitro fertilisation (IVF) procedures but have still not been able to conceive a child.

    “We have done about six IVFs, and we still don’t have a child. When I brought her to Techiman during the first few years of our marriage, she returned home in tears because a man had told her that I had a child outside our marriage. I told her to go and ask my father,” he said.

    Addressing the gossip surrounding their marriage, particularly claims that he has a child outside their union, Clement Abrefa noted that he has encountered such allegations on several occasions, even in church.

    He stated that some individuals have persistently claimed that he has a child outside the marriage without the knowledge of his wife.

    He further dared the rumour mongers to come forward with credible information regarding the alleged child, stating that he is ready to face anyone who makes such claims.

    “From the day my father gave birth to me until now, even after his death, I have never done anything that would warrant a family meeting as speculated by the person making those claims. To answer your question, I have heard several rumours about me having a child outside our marriage, even in church.

    “I appeal to the public that anyone who believes I have a child with someone should come forward. Maybe the woman has deliberately hidden the child. I am ready, so they should bring the woman and the said child,” he added.
